Output 172acd4d40b3f5311c85e6a3a7a701e36f290459f2a2fe6f544df153de5fee21:0

value
1977565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11a29eb4be8942e364b273fb53d3a5f69e35c650 OP_EQUAL
address
33JGDqV8d566sD5duhboCa7dCvdeUPEgBP
transaction
172acd4d40b3f5311c85e6a3a7a701e36f290459f2a2fe6f544df153de5fee21
spent
true